This invention describes a robotic lawnmower that uses a spinning laser to scan its surroundings. It measures how far away objects are and how strong the laser signal is when it bounces back. Based on these measurements, the lawnmower figures out what kind of surface is around it, like grass or a path, and then plans its route to cut the lawn. The claims specifically focus on using both distance and signal strength to classify surfaces and guide the mower.
Why it matters: Filed in 2018, the cost and performance of consumer-grade laser scanners (LIDAR) have significantly improved, making the hardware more accessible. Additionally, embedded processing power for real-time sensor data analysis and complex navigation algorithms has become more powerful and affordable.
